QCD'04: Recent Results from Belle

Abstract

The huge data sample accumulated at the KEKB storage ring allows for dedicated analyses in charm spectroscopy. A new, narrow resonance with a mass of 3.872\GeV was found in decays of BB mesons. Its properties remain unexplained. Results on various properties of the \DsJ resonances have been updated. Older results on the unexpectedly large cross section for double charmonium production in \epem annihilation have been confirmed and a refined analysis is presented.
